Plot Summary
Trot Fighter is a South Korean reality television show that brings together trot singers to compete and showcase their talents. The show features legendary singers mentoring rising stars, engaging in various missions and performances. It aims to revive the popularity of trot music and provide a platform for artists to connect with a wider audience through exciting musical battles.
Critical Reception
Trot Fighter was generally well-received by audiences, particularly those who are fans of trot music. The show was praised for its engaging format, the performances of the talented singers, and the chemistry between the cast members. It successfully tapped into the enduring popularity of trot music in South Korea, offering a blend of competition and entertainment that resonated with viewers.
